President Donald Trump on Monday unleashed a furious tweet accusing former President Barack Obama of doing too much and too little to stop Russia from helping him get elected president.


"Why did the Obama Administration start an investigation into the Trump Campaign (with zero proof of wrongdoing) long before the Election in November?" Trump asked. "Wanted to discredit so Crooked H would win."

Directly after accusing Obama of doing too much to interfere in the election to help Hillary Clinton win, Trump said that Obama didn't do enough to stop Russia from undermining Clinton's candidacy.

"Unprecedented," he wrote. "Bigger than Watergate! Plus, Obama did NOTHING about Russian meddling."

Despite his furious rants, however, the facts contradict the president's theory that Obama launched an investigation into his campaign to help Hillary Clinton win.

In the first place, the FBI investigation into the Trump campaign was not publicly revealed until months after Trump had been elected president. What's more, former FBI Director James Comey did publicly reveal that his agency was taking a fresh look at Hillary Clinton's use of a private email server just 11 days before the 2016 election -- while not mentioning anything about Trump's campaign being investigated.

Neither the president nor his supporters have ever addressed why Obama would order the FBI to investigate the Trump campaign in order to help Clinton win and then order the FBI to keep the investigation a total secret until after Clinton lost.
